Maplin
Maplin is a British-based electronic retailer that specialises in providing hobbyists with all the tools they require to create electronic projects. The company offers a wide range of products, including chargers, batteries, and accessories. The product range also includes audio equipment, lighting solutions and storage devices. The site has informative content and useful product videos to guide consumers in the selection process of the right product.
In 1972, two electronics enthusiasts were dissatisfied with the difficulty of obtaining parts for their electronic projects. They started by creating a catalogue of electronic components for fellow geeks, and then sold them via mail order. As the business was growing, they expanded their offerings to include a complete line of home-build electronic project kits. The boom in home computers spawned by manufacturers like Sinclair, Commodore International, and ball Bearing slides Atari provided new opportunities for Maplin to create electronic projects that were suitable for its customers. In its heyday, Maplin had 217 stores across the nation and was a well-known name amongst electronic goods retailers in the UK.
Despite its popularity, Maplin fell into administration in June of 2018. Its administrators, PricewaterhouseCoopers, are expected to close all the company's stores and cut jobs, with some employees being given as little as one day's notice. Maplin's demise Maplin follows the collapse of Toys R Us, another prominent British retailer.
